Company Description
Smiths Detection is a global leader in the development, manufacture and management of security and detection solutions designed to make the world a safer place. Our technology provides threat detection and screening solutions for customers in our key markets: aviation, ports and borders, defence, and urban security
Our expertise spans 21 global offices, seven manufacturing sites and five R&D centres, with a global network of 3,000 dedicated colleagues contributing towards over 40 years at the frontline of advances in safety and security.

Job Description
Job Purpose:
As a Service Order Management Sr. Specialist, the role holder will play a role supporting Smiths Detections strategic objectives around Accelerating Growth, Effective Execution and our People, contributing to significant lasting change and overall customer experience.
The primary responsibility of this role is to provide comprehensive, end-to-end support for Global Contracts, ensuring smooth execution from contract creation through to final invoicing. This includes:
- Work closely with Programme Managers, Sales, and Finance teams to ensure smooth Contract and Billing operations.
- Review customer contracts to understand billing terms, pricing structures, and payment schedules and ensure contract data is accurate and aligned with agreed terms.
- Set up and maintain contract details in billing and finance systems.
- Manage recurring, milestone-based, and ad-hoc billing processes and ensure invoices are accurate, compliant, and issued within deadlines.
- Investigate and resolve invoice queries and disputes with internal teams and customers. Correct billing errors and process credit notes where required.
- Maintain audit-ready documentation for all Contract and Invoicing activities.
- Provide Monthly KPI’s and Reports for all Billing Duties.
